Senior-Level Software Engineer

apartmentEXOS (formerly Sondhi Solutions) placeCarmel calendar_month 
Responsible for developing and supporting the individual components within an application. They will coach and mentor less experienced software engineers and will often lead code reviews. Work is expected to be completed correctly and quickly with little-to-no supervision or assistance needed.
Success in this position will largely be determined by the ability to help other software engineers improve and by the ability to lead technical efforts within the team and the department.
Job Duties and Responsibilities:

Development (45%):

Review and analyze existing application effectiveness and efficiency. Develop strategies for improving or leveraging these systems.
Design, build, and implement new applications, web pages, and websites; integrating sites with back-end applications; migrating legacy applications to the web; and performing day-to-day administration of the organization's web portfolio.
Work in collaboration with a team to develop strategies for improving or leveraging existing systems.
Analyze and prioritize front-end backlog tasks for in-development applications.

Work in collaboration with a team to research and make recommendations on software products and services in support of procurement and development efforts.

Communications (15%):

Collaborate with developers, analysts, designers, and system owners in the testing of new software programs and applications.

Work directly with the product and scrum teams to make sure all requirements are met and work is being completed in a satisfactory amount of time

Communicate with middle managers of other departments to make sure expectations are set and met

Mentoring (15%):

Work closely with less experienced developers to make sure they have the support they need to be successful

Perform code reviews with the goal of creating better developers, not just validating the functionality of the code

Architecture (15%):

For smaller projects and modifications, design the architecture needed for a software product

For larger projects, work closely with the architecture team, specifically the Software Architect, to assist in designing robust, clean and scalable software solutions

Engage with the architects to become more familiar with newer technologies

Research and Risk Management (10%):

Conduct research and make recommendations on software products and services in support of procurement and development efforts.
Updates job knowledge by studying state-of-the-art development tools, programming techniques, and computing equipment, and by participating in educational opportunities, reading professional publications, etc.

Documents and demonstrates solutions by developing documentation, flowcharts, layouts, diagrams, charts, code comments, and clear code.
